How Los Angeles grades restaurants
Los Angeles County posts a letter placard in the window, and unlike New York the score runs the friendly way: higher is better. 90 to 100 points earns an A, 80 to 89 a B, and anything below that a C. The county inspects roughly every six months to a year depending on risk, and a failed inspection can close a kitchen until it is fixed. Because LAβs scores are final at the time of inspection β there is no pending window β a letter can be read straight off the score when the placard field is blank.
